Two identical rods are connected between two containers. One of them is at 100°C containing water and another is at 0°C containing ice. If rods are connected in parallel then the rate of melting of ice is q1 g/s. If they are connected in series then the rate is q2 g/s. The ratio q2/q1 is
- 2
- 4
- 1/2
- 1/4.
Answer
(D) 1/4.
